CMMC Certification Brochure - US
Ensure your organization’s eligibility, and credibility, in the Defense supply chain with Learning Tree’s Authorized CMMC Training. For leaders across the Defense Industrial Base — CEOs, CIOs, COOs, CISOs, and Program Managers — CMMC compliance is no longer a technical issue; it’s a strategic imperative. As of November 10, 2025, DoD contracting officers can now require CMMC Level 1 and Level 2 self-assessments in new solicitations, re-competes, and contract extensions. If your organization isn’t compliant, you can’t bid.

CompTIA Resources: View Learning Tree CEU-Eligible Training
Certifications like CompTIA A+, Security+, PenTest+, and Cloud+ are valid for three years. After three years, they require renewal via Continuing Education Credits (CEUs). Why is this essential? Technology evolves rapidly, and staying at the top of your game requires ongoing professional development. Maintaining your certification isn’t just about meeting requirements — it’s about staying competitive in a fast-changing industry.
